LOWELLVILLE -- Jodi Lyn Schiraldi and Adam Brian Frisicaro, both of 13326 Spruce Run Drive, North Royalton, exchanged marriage vows during a ceremony June 8 at Our Lady of the Holy Rosary Church.
The Rev. Michael Kolodziej officiated at the 2 p.m. ceremony for the children of Jeffrey and Patricia Schiraldi of Lowellville and Vincent and JoAnn Frisicaro of Elma, N.Y.
The newlyweds were honored at a reception at The Georgetown, Boardman, then left for a honeymoon in Aruba and Florida. They will live in North Royalton.
Pearl embroidery highlighted the bride's strapless, white, A-line gown of satin.
Lisa Argiro was honor attendant. Bridesmaids were Erica Frisicaro, Joelle Isley, Meagan Graham, Melissa Schiraldi, Kelly Procaccini and Michelle Cardona. They wore purple and silver dresses. Sara Sandora was flower girl.
William Henzy served as best man. Groomsmen were Ashwin Chugani, Carl Isley, Jason Schiraldi, Jeffrey Argiro, David Exter and Dennis Schiraldi. Callan Isley was ring bearer.
Mrs. Frisicaro graduated cum laude from Baldwin-Wallace College, Berea, with a bachelor's degree in accounting. She is a senior associate in the assurance and business advisory department at Arthur Andersen, Cleveland.
The groom graduated magna cum laude with a bachelor's in accounting from Providence College, Providence, R.I. He is a certified public accountant and senior associate in the state and local tax department at Arthur Andersen.
